Aging Population and Healthcare Needs
The aging population in Europe presents a significant driver for the human augmentation market. As the demographic landscape shifts, there is an increasing need for solutions that can assist the elderly in maintaining independence and improving quality of life. Technologies such as robotic prosthetics and cognitive enhancement devices are becoming essential in addressing the challenges associated with aging. According to recent estimates, the European market for assistive technologies is projected to grow by approximately 20% over the next five years, driven by the rising prevalence of age-related conditions. This demographic trend underscores the importance of human augmentation in providing effective healthcare solutions tailored to the needs of an aging society.
Investment in Research and Development
Investment in research and development (R&D) is a critical driver of the human augmentation market in Europe. Governments and private entities are allocating substantial resources to explore innovative solutions that enhance human capabilities. For example, the European Union has launched several initiatives aimed at fostering collaboration between academia and industry, with funding exceeding €1 billion for projects related to human augmentation technologies. This investment not only accelerates technological advancements but also encourages the development of ethical frameworks to address potential societal concerns. As R&D continues to thrive, the human augmentation market is likely to witness a proliferation of novel applications, further solidifying its position in various sectors.
Rising Demand for Enhanced Capabilities
The human augmentation market in Europe is experiencing a notable surge in demand for enhanced physical and cognitive capabilities. This trend is driven by an increasing awareness of the potential benefits of augmentation technologies, such as exoskeletons and neural interfaces. As industries like healthcare and manufacturing seek to improve productivity and reduce injury rates, the market is projected to grow significantly. For instance, the European market for wearable augmentation devices is expected to reach approximately €10 billion by 2027, reflecting a compound annual growth rate (CAGR) of around 15%. This rising demand indicates a shift in societal attitudes towards human enhancement, suggesting that individuals are increasingly open to integrating technology into their daily lives.
Ethical Considerations and Public Discourse
Ethical considerations surrounding human augmentation technologies are increasingly influencing the market landscape in Europe. As advancements in augmentation raise questions about privacy, consent, and equity, public discourse is becoming more prominent. Stakeholders, including policymakers, ethicists, and the general public, are engaging in discussions to establish guidelines that ensure responsible development and deployment of these technologies. This dialogue is crucial, as it shapes consumer perceptions and acceptance of human augmentation solutions. The emergence of ethical frameworks may also encourage investment and innovation, as companies seek to align their products with societal values. Consequently, the human augmentation market is likely to evolve in a manner that balances technological progress with ethical responsibility.
Corporate Adoption of Augmentation Technologies
Corporate adoption of human augmentation technologies is gaining momentum across various industries in Europe. Companies are increasingly recognizing the potential of these technologies to enhance employee performance and well-being. For instance, organizations in sectors such as logistics and manufacturing are implementing exoskeletons to reduce physical strain on workers, leading to lower injury rates and increased productivity. A recent survey indicated that nearly 30% of European companies plan to invest in augmentation technologies within the next two years, reflecting a growing trend towards integrating these innovations into workplace practices. This corporate interest is likely to drive further advancements in the human augmentation market, fostering a culture of innovation and efficiency.
